hi all, done a few before no issues
removed ccm, read eeprom, put to tango, created 1 key, saved data, loaded that new file, created 2nd key, saved data
wrote new 2 key data back to ccm, and installed ccm,
car starts ONCE with key, immo active on dash, then wont start second time
battery disconect, same again, starts once, not twice
I checked TP's in TANGO with the latest file, and they read as KEY 1 and KEY 2
What could be the problem here, do ECU get locked on these sometimes?

immoneard
10th October, 2020, 01:37 AM
i will upload dump tomorrow if anyone can check, i will get back to car and try to learn with VCDS but if dump is now corrupt not sure it will help, read in circuit but i do every time on these no issues
Like I meantin above , write original dump back.
Put vback in car .
Unlock keys and precode them with CS .
Use VCDS and learn keys OBD. When you enter Pin you will have to wait 5 or 10 in before Adaptation Ch will become available .
Or if you have VVDI2 you can do it with it as well, Nice thing about VVDI2 it will pop up message when Adaptation Ch is available.
On VVDI2 go to Key learn-VW 4th generation then choose Passat CCM.
